Udine, Italy, May 22nd, 2025 – VI-grade, the global provider of human-centric simulation-driven vehicle development solutions, today announced the successful conclusion of its 2025 ZERO PROTOTYPES Summit. Held from May 13 – 15 at VI-grade’s SimCenter in Udine, Italy, the event attracted over 1,500 participants – nearly 300 attending in person and more than 1,200 joining via livestream – marking the largest and most impactful Summit to date.
Now in its fourth edition at VI-grade’s main technology hub, the ZERO PROTOTYPES Summit has become a global benchmark point for innovation in virtual vehicle development. In a year of transformation across the automotive industry, the 2025 Summit provided a vital platform for collaboration - bringing together representatives from 24 major automotive OEMs, 17 Tier 1 suppliers and engineering service providers, 6 academic and research institutions, and supported by 27 industry sponsors. This diverse and engaged participation highlights the Summit’s growing importance in uniting all key stakeholders around a common vision for simulation-driven development. The proven event format once again combined hands-on demonstrations, technical presentations, and networking opportunities, resulting in 989 hands-on demo sessions delivered across VI-grade’s software, driving simulators, and HiL solutions. In parallel, 24 customer presentations highlighted real-world applications of VI-grade technology, featuring speakers from companies including Alpine, Applus+ IDIADA & Hyundai METC, Aston Martin Lagonda, Automobili Lamborghini, Brembo, Bridgestone EMIA, CATL & HORIBA MIRA, EDAG Group, Ferrari, Ford Werke, HBK nCode, Honda R&D, Multimatic, Pirelli & MegaRide, Porsche Engineering, S&VL & SUBARU, Stellantis & Meccanica 42, T.R.E Team Rosberg Engineering, the Automotive Solution Center for Simulation (ASCS), and Volvo Cars.
The Summit featured two major product launches:
HexaRev, VI-grade’s most advanced motion system to date, delivers smoother, more precise, and immersive driver-in-the-loop experiences. With a novel mechanical design that eliminates belts, gears, and ball-screws, HexaRev offers a significantly expanded and more efficient motion envelope, particularly during complex, multi-axis maneuvers.
VI-DataDrive Cloud, a new cloud-based simulation and data processing ecosystem, drastically reduces run times for high-fidelity vehicle models while supporting scalable and collaborative workflows. As a core pillar of VI-grade’s “Zero Prototype Lab” vision, VI-DataDrive Cloud enables efficient engineering at scale through AI-powered digital twins.

Udine, Italy, April 16, 2025 – VI-grade, the global provider of human-centric, simulation-driven vehicle development solutions, today announced the final agenda for the 2025 ZERO PROTOTYPES Summit, taking place May 13–15, 2025, at the VI-grade SimCenter in Udine, Italy. The summit will bring together leading voices from across the automotive industry to explore the future of simulation-driven vehicle development. With the full agenda now available online, this year’s event promises a broader, more immersive experience for both on-site and remote participants.
More than 20 confirmed speakers will take the stage, representing a diverse range of OEMs, Tier
1 suppliers, and technology partners, including Alpine, Applus+ IDIADA & Hyundai METC, Aston Martin Lagonda, Automobili Lamborghini, Brembo, Bridgestone EMIA, CATL & HORIBA MIRA, EDAG Group, Ferrari, Ford Werke, HBK nCode, Honda R&D, Multimatic, Pirelli & MegaRide, Porsche Engineering, S&VL & SUBARU, Stellantis & Meccanica 42, T.R.E Team Rosberg Engineering, the Automotive Solution Center for Simulation (ASCS) and Volvo Cars.
A highlight of the summit will be a dynamic panel discussion on “The Role of AI and Machine Learning in Shaping the Future of Car Technology”, where industry thought leaders will unpack how emerging technologies are driving the evolution of software-defined vehicles, ADAS, and development workflows.
Attendees joining in person will benefit from a rich, hands-on program that includes:
Complimentary Software Training: Targeted training sessions will be offered for both new and experienced users, covering VI-CarRealTime, VI-WorldSim, VI-NVHSim, VI-Driver, VI-DriveSim, and SIMulation Workbench.
Hands -On Live Demo Experiences: Participants will explore the latest in simulator and Hardware-in-the-Loop technologies through 12 dedicated demo stations, including VI-grade’s DiM dynamic simulators and AutoHawk XiL platform.
Interactive User Group Meetings: Back by popular demand, VI-grade will host user group sessions focused on NVH and driving simulation, facilitating a vital exchange of knowledge and insights between customers and product teams.
